本地服务器和云服务器是两种不同的技术架构,各有其优缺点,本地服务器是在本地部署的硬件设备,需要自行购买、配置和维护,具有更高的安全性和可控性,但成本较高,扩展性受限,而云服务器是基于云计算技术的虚拟服务器,具有弹性扩展、按需付费、易于管理等特点,但可能存在安全风险和数据泄露风险,随着技术的发展,云服务器逐渐成为主流趋势,越来越多的企业开始将业务迁移到云端,在选择服务器时,需要根据自身业务需求、成本预算和技术能力等因素进行综合考虑。
在数字化转型的浪潮中,服务器作为数据存储与处理的基石,其选择直接关系到企业的运营效率、成本结构以及技术灵活性,本文将深入探讨本地服务器与云服务器之间的区别,从性能、成本、可扩展性、运维管理等多个维度进行剖析,帮助读者更好地理解这两种技术架构的优劣,以及在何种场景下应如何选择。
基本概念概述
本地服务器:本地服务器,又称物理服务器或传统服务器,是指部署在企业内部的数据中心或机房中的硬件设备,用于存储数据、运行应用程序及提供网络服务,它通常由企业直接拥有并管理,支持本地数据的完全控制与安全。
云服务器:云服务器则是一种基于云计算技术的虚拟服务器,通过远程数据中心(即“云”)提供计算资源和存储服务,用户可以通过互联网按需访问这些资源,无需管理硬件,只需按需付费,云服务器由云服务提供商(如AWS、Azure、阿里云等)维护和管理。
性能与稳定性
本地服务器:由于物理资源的独占性,本地服务器通常能提供较高的性能和稳定性,特别是在需要处理大量实时数据或执行高负载任务时,企业可以定制硬件配置,包括CPU、内存、存储等,以满足特定业务需求,这也意味着当资源达到极限时,性能增长受限,且需要定期维护和升级硬件。
云服务器:云服务器通过虚拟化技术实现资源池化,理论上可以无限扩展,满足快速增长的需求,云服务提供商会定期更新硬件以优化性能,用户无需担心硬件老化问题,云服务商提供的弹性伸缩服务允许用户根据需求快速调整资源,确保服务在高流量或高峰期也能稳定运行,但需注意,网络延迟和地理位置可能成为影响性能的因素。
成本与灵活性
本地服务器:初期投资较高,包括购买硬件、建设数据中心以及持续的运维成本,随着技术进步和更新换代的需求,还需不断投入资金进行硬件升级,一旦部署完成,长期运营成本相对稳定,且数据控制权完全掌握在企业手中。
云服务器:采用按需付费模式,大大降低了初期投入成本,用户只需根据实际使用的资源量支付费用,非常适合初创企业或项目初期资源需求不确定的情况,云服务提供商还提供多种计费方式(如包年包月、按小时计费),增加了灵活性,但需注意隐藏成本,如数据传输费、超出配额的额外费用等。
可扩展性与敏捷性
本地服务器:受限于物理空间和资源限制,扩展能力有限,当业务增长迅速时,可能需要较长时间和大量资金来规划、采购和部署新的硬件设备,部署新应用或迁移现有系统也可能面临技术挑战和停机时间。
云服务器:提供了几乎即时的弹性扩展能力,用户可以根据需求快速增加或减少资源,无需担心物理限制,这种灵活性使得企业能够快速响应市场变化,特别是在季节性高峰或突发流量增加时,云服务商提供的自动化工具和API接口也极大简化了部署和管理过程。
运维与管理
本地服务器:企业需要自行负责服务器的日常维护、软件更新、安全补丁等工作,这通常需要专业的IT团队支持,还需关注物理安全、备份与恢复策略等。
云服务器:运维工作主要由云服务提供商负责,包括硬件维护、软件更新、安全监控等,用户可以通过控制面板或API远程管理服务器,大大降低了运维门槛和复杂度,云服务商提供的备份与灾难恢复服务也为企业提供了额外的安全保障。
安全与合规性
本地服务器:企业可以完全控制数据的安全策略,包括数据加密、访问权限管理等,但这也要求企业具备强大的安全管理体系和持续的监控能力,还需遵守行业特定的数据保护法规(如GDPR、HIPAA等)。
云服务器:云服务提供商通常提供多层次的安全防护措施和合规性支持,包括数据加密、身份认证、访问控制等,但用户仍需注意数据主权问题,确保云服务协议符合法律法规要求,选择符合国际安全标准的云服务提供商至关重要。
总结与建议
选择本地服务器还是云服务器,应基于企业的具体需求、预算、行业特点以及长期发展战略综合考虑,对于需要高度控制数据隐私、对性能有极高要求且预算充足的企业来说,本地服务器可能是更好的选择;而对于追求灵活性、成本控制及快速扩展能力的企业而言,云服务器则更具优势,随着云计算技术的不断成熟和普及,越来越多的企业开始采用混合云或多云策略,以充分利用两者的优势,实现技术架构的灵活性与成本效益的最优化,随着边缘计算、无服务器架构等新兴技术的兴起,服务器的形态与选择将更加多元化和复杂化。